Grupo MLN has acquired a new washing and screening plant for aggregates. The new plant is located at the quarry, optimizing transport and handling of materials from the operation. This new plant joins the existing facilities, achieving an instantaneous production of approximately 500 tons per hour of processed materials, both at the quarry and at fixed plants.
This new acquisition aims for a more technical and sustainable approach to aggregate processing. It reduces the environmental impact by eliminating the use of chemicals in the manufacturing processes. Furthermore, it results in lower carbon dioxide emissions due to the optimized transport, a fundamental aspect of aggregate production.
